Last chance for local bass

String up your bass rods now before it is too late! In another month or so the local bass ponds will be too cold for good warm water fly fishing. But October afternoons are still a great time to get out and whack some bass!
You may not have the same great top water action you had this Summer...so think about heavy streamers on longer 2x and 3x leaders. Dark, reddish brown (crayfishy) streamers are in order. A couple of my favorite flies are "Geezus Lizard", "Belly Ache Minnow" and the "Mini-Sculpin".
